Kachari Gaon Village

Kachari Gaon is an inhabited village in Phuloni Sub-district of Karbi Anglong district, Assam. Its Census village code is 296739, the Census 2011 record lists 269 people in 52 households and the reported area is 9 hectares. The local references include Samelangso CD Block and the nearest town reference is Dokmoka (Tc) at about 13 km.

Population and Social Groups

The Census 2011 record lists 269 people in 52 households, with 147 male residents and 122 female residents. The average household size is 5.17, and SC share is 0% and ST share is 24.16% for Kachari Gaon. Population density works out to about 2,988.89 people per sq km.
